Chapter (v. t.) To correct; to bring to book, i. e., to demand chapter and verse..

Black Rod :: Black Rod () the usher to the Chapter of the Garter, so called from the black rod which he carries. He is of the king's chamber, and also usher to the House of Lords..
Suradanni :: Sura (n.) One of the sections or chapters of the Koran, which are one hundred and fourteen in number..
Interchapter :: Interchapter (n.) An intervening or inserted chapter.
Canon :: Canon (n.) A member of a cathedral chapter; a person who possesses a prebend in a cathedral or collegiate church.
Slype :: Slype (n.) A narrow passage between two buildings, as between the transept and chapter house of a monastery..
Explain :: Explain (a.) To make plain, manifest, or intelligible; to clear of obscurity; to expound; to unfold and illustrate the meaning of; as, to explain a chapter of the Bible..
Chapter :: Chapter (n.) A location or compartment.
Coronis :: Coronis (n.) The curved line or flourish at the end of a book or chapter; hence, the end..
Paragraph :: Paragraph (n.) A distinct part of a discourse or writing; any section or subdivision of a writing or chapter which relates to a particular point, whether consisting of one or many sentences. The division is sometimes noted by the mark /, but usually, by beginning the first sentence of the paragraph on a new line and at more than the usual distance from the margin..
Section :: Section (n.) A distinct part or portion of a book or writing; a subdivision of a chapter; the division of a law or other writing; a paragraph; an article; hence, the character /, often used to denote such a division..
Canonry :: Canonry (n. pl.) A benefice or prebend in a cathedral or collegiate church; a right to a place in chapter and to a portion of its revenues; the dignity or emoluments of a canon.
Capitular :: Capitular (n.) A member of a chapter.
Chapter :: Chapter (n.) A bishop's council.
Chapter :: Chapter (n.) An assembly of monks, or of the prebends and other clergymen connected with a cathedral, conventual, or collegiate church, or of a diocese, usually presided over by the dean..
Canoness :: Canoness (n.) A woman who holds a canonry in a conventual chapter.
Capital :: Capital (a.) A chapter, or section, of a book..
Benedicite :: Benedicite (n.) A canticle (the Latin version of which begins with this word) which may be used in the order for morning prayer in the Church of England. It is taken from an apocryphal addition to the third chapter of Daniel.
Chapter :: Chapter (n.) A chapter house.
Hebdomadary :: Hebdomadary (n.) A member of a chapter or convent, whose week it is to officiate in the choir, and perform other services, which, on extraordinary occasions, are performed by the superiors..
Hexahemeron :: Hexahemeron (n.) The history of the six day's work of creation, as contained in the first chapter of Genesis..
